Navigating Ethical Dilemmas: Balancing Progress with Responsibility in Artificial Intelligence and Machine Learning Development

As art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) continue to revolutionize industries and improve efficiency across all aspects of life, they also present novel ethical dilemmas. As developers strive towards progress, balancing innovation with responsibility becomes crucial to ensure societal acceptance and avoid potential pitfalls associated with unchecked technological advancements. This article explores some key ethical considerations surrounding AI and ML development while offering guidance on navigating this complex landscape. One significant concern revolves around data privacy and security. With massive amounts of personal information being harnessed for training models, safeguarding user data has become paramount. Companies must invest in robust cybersecurity measures and be transparent about their data handling practices. Moreover, users should have control over their own data, allowing them to opt out or delete their records if desired. By fostering trust through transparency and accountability, organizations can build strong relationships with stakeholders while promoting responsible AI and ML development.

Another critical issue involves algorithmic fairness and avoiding biases embedded within AI systems. Discriminatory outcomes may arise due to imbalanced datasets, leading to skewed decision-making processes. Developers need to scrutinize dataset quality and diversity to minimize disparate impacts and ensure equitable results. In addition, employing explainable AI techniques enables better understanding of model behavior, facilitating identification and mitigation of any underlying prejudices. Furthermore, human oversight remains vital even as automation gains traction. While intelligent machines can perform tasks autonomously, retaining human involvement ensures ethical guardrails remain intact. Establishing clear guidelines regarding when and how humans intervene in automated processes helps maintain checks and balances, preventing unwanted consequences resulting from fully autonomous operations.

Incorporating ethical considerations into AI and ML education curricula prepares future professionals to navigate moral quandaries inherent in technology creation. Encouraging dialogue between academia, industry leaders, government bodies, and civil society promotes interdisciplinary collaboration, enhancing collective wisdom and guiding responsible innovation. Regulatory frameworks play a pivotal role in establishing boundaries and expectations for AI and ML applications. Governments worldwide have begun drafting legislation aimed at addressing concerns related to transparency, bias, safety, and liability. However, regulations must strike a delicate balance – providing sufficient structure without stifling creativity or impeding progress. A flexible yet firm regulatory approach encourages innovation while upholding ethical standards, ultimately benefiting both consumers and creators alike.

Lastly, engaging in open conversations around ethical implications of AI and ML empowers individuals and communities to shape the trajectory of technological evolution. Public discourse raises awareness of potential risks and benefits, prompting informed decisions and encouraging proactive action. Stakeholder engagement initiatives, such as workshops, conferences, and consultations, foster broad participation, enabling diverse perspectives to contribute meaningfully to the conversation. Balancing progress with responsibility in AI and ML development requires commitment from all involved parties. By prioritizing data protection, ensuring algorithmic fairness, maintaining human oversight, educating practitioners, implementing appropriate regulation, and fostering public dialogue, we can cultivate a thriving ecosystem where technological advances serve humanity’s best interests. Embracing our shared duty to navigate ethical dilemmas guarantees sustainable growth and unlocks boundless opportunities for generations to come.
